Why Instagram and TikTok Demand Different Approaches

Instagram's square 1:1 aspect ratio and vertical Stories format (1080x1920) create distinct photography requirements that differ fundamentally from TikTok's 9:16 vertical video-first environment. ASOS discovered this the hard way when they initially repurposed identical product shots across both platforms, resulting in 18% lower engagement on TikTok compared to content shot specifically for that format. The solution involves creating AI workflows that generate platform-native imagery rather than cropping existing assets. Instagram product photography benefits from higher detail resolution in the center frame, while TikTok product shots need stronger composition in the upper two-thirds where mobile users naturally focus their attention first.

The Technical Specifications That Actually Matter

Resolution requirements differ significantly between platforms and significantly impact AI photography workflow decisions. Instagram feed posts need minimum 1080x1080 pixels for optimal display, while Stories and Reels require 1080x1920 at minimum. TikTok product content benefits from 1080x1920 or higher, with the platform's algorithm favoring content that maintains quality after compression. For e-commerce operators managing multiple platforms, AI tools that output multi-format versions from single source assets save significant production time. The critical technical consideration often overlooked is color profile: sRGB remains optimal for social media, and AI tools that output in Adobe RGB or CMYK will display incorrectly without proper conversion, causing the muted, washed-out appearance that tanks engagement rates.

💡 Tip: Generate AI product images at 2x your target resolution, then compress for social upload. This preserves detail through platform compression algorithms and ensures your imagery stays sharp in high-density smartphone displays.

Brand Consistency Across AI-Generated Assets

Maintaining brand identity becomes exponentially more challenging as AI tools generate hundreds of product variations rapidly. H&M's creative team developed a comprehensive style guide specifically for AI-generated imagery, specifying exact lighting temperatures (5600K for lifestyle shots, 3200K for editorial content), color grading parameters, and compositional rules that AI tools must follow. This approach allows the brand to scale AI photography production without sacrificing the premium aesthetic their customer base expects. For smaller operators, establishing similar guidelines—even simple ones specifying dominant colors, lighting styles, and composition ratios—prevents the inconsistent, scattered brand appearance that confuses customers and dilutes recognition across Instagram and TikTok presence.

Cost Analysis: AI Photography vs Traditional Shoots

The economics of AI product photography become compelling when examined closely. Traditional product photography for a 100-SKU fashion line—including models, stylists, locations, and post-production—typically costs between $15,000-$50,000 for initial catalog imagery plus ongoing seasonal updates. AI photography platforms can generate comparable asset volumes for $500-$2,000 monthly in subscription costs, with additional savings in turnaround time: days instead of weeks. However, the calculation isn't simply cost-versus-quality, because premium brands must weigh authenticity perceptions. McKinsey research indicates luxury and premium fashion brands face customer backlash when AI-generated imagery feels obviously synthetic, while mid-market and value-positioned brands often see lift from the consistency AI provides.

Implementation Roadmap for E-Commerce Operators

Adopting AI product photography for social media requires phased implementation rather than wholesale replacement of existing workflows. Start by identifying your highest-volume, fastest-turnover product categories—typically accessories, basics, and trend-driven items where speed matters more than editorial context. Generate AI-enhanced versions of these product images and A/B test against your existing photography, measuring not just engagement metrics but downstream conversion rates. Phase two involves establishing AI photography guidelines specific to your brand, including approved lighting styles, background palettes, and composition rules. Phase three integrates AI photography into your full social content calendar, using it for product teasers, promotional campaigns, and platform-specific content while preserving traditional photography for hero imagery and brand campaigns.
